Discover more concerning what the term "as is" implies in property agreements, in addition to the advantages and drawbacks of buying a property on those terms. If you remain in the marketplace for a brand-new home, you might have discovered the term "as is" in a real estate listing.


The legal term "as is" in a created contract means that the purchaser need to be prepared to accept the home in its current condition. If you are the purchaser, this means that you abandon the opportunity to ask the vendor to make any type of repairs or reduce the rate based upon issues the home might have.

If a property is listed "as is," this means that the seller will not make any repairs or offer any type of cost reduction for problems of the whole residential property, which includes both the home and the grounds. Some usual problems covered by an "as is" summary might include leakages, mold and mildew or mold, or significant structural troubles, to name just a couple of.
